Transaction 0139d9114e0ffca0f7ebc031b7ff807844aa0893715562b1e21d3b3ee232ab42
1 Input
1 Output
-
0139d9114e0ffca0f7ebc031b7ff807844aa0893715562b1e21d3b3ee232ab42:0
- value
- 643124
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 95efa12886b355a69d9212208ad4a4eea3438298 OP_EQUAL
- address
- 3FMofsrzi1iEjjjEb1kHbhxEmcztrKx3N1